Abstract

The numerical simulation of light wave transmission and reflection in fiber grating is presented. The simulation is based on three-dimensional finite difference time domain algorithm. A method that can make the faint reflected wave distinct and legible is also proposed. With this method, we exhibit light wave reflection and radiation in fiber grating and tilted fiber grating, respectively, in numerical simulation.
